To answer this, let's understand who are “North Indians” are and who “South Indians” are
One way to decide: People from the north of Tropic of Cancer are North Indian, down bellow are South Indian.
Same can be simplified if Vindhya Pravat is considered as the great divider for North and South India.
The other divide is the ethnicity; The Aryans are North Indians, while Dravidians are South Indians.
Going by all the above definitions, Bengali's don't fall under any of these.
So who they are? By geographical definition, they are "East Indians", river Koshi is separating out North India with the East India.
Going by the ethnicity, Bengalies are Indo Aryans.
So, to answer your question Bengalies are neither North Indian nor South Indian. They are East Indians |
